Nigeria Deports 51 More Foreigners Jailed For Cyberterrorism, Internet Fraud

The Nigerian Immigration Service on Thursday deported 50 additional foreign nationals convicted and sentenced for cyber-terrorism and internet fraud by the Federal High Court in Lagos.

The convicted foreigners were part of the 192 Chinese and Philippine nationals arrested by the Economic and Financial Crimes Commission (EFCC) in December 2024.

The repatriated foreign nationals include 50 Chinese and one Tunisian.

 

*This brings the total of deported convicts to 102 in the ongoing exercise that commenced on Friday, August 15, 2025.
